Hall Avenue is in Worthing and in Worthing district. BN14 9BD is located in the Offington elect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of East Worthing and Shoreham.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Safety

Is Hall Avenue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Hall Avenue was 15.6 per 1,000 residents, which is 67.2% lower than the Offington average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Hall Avenue has the 6th lowest crime rate of 27 local areas in Offington and the 48th lowest crime rate of 349 local areas in Worthing .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 10.4 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-25.0%.

Employment

BN14 9BD area has a very high level of entrepreneurship. Only 10% of streets have higher percent of entrepreneur residents. 15% of population in this area is self-employed, while the average in the UK is 9.7%. High number of entrepreneurs usually leads to relatively high economic growth, higher paid jobs and better quality of life in the area.

BN14 9BD area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 1%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.

The percentage of retired residents living in BN14 9BD area is much higher than the country's average. According to Census 2011, 39% residents of this area were retired, while the average in the UK was 14%.
